The Pathless Path by Paul Millerd chronicles his journey from being a high-achieving consultant to embarking on a path of self-discovery and creating a life based on personal values and freedom. The book explores the history of work, the concept of the 'default path' versus the 'pathless path,' and offers practical advice on how to navigate uncertainty, redefine success, and find meaning in one's life. Millerd shares his experiences of living in different countries, facing existential crises, and developing principles that guide him towards a more fulfilling life. The book is an invitation to readers to question their current path and consider a more unconventional, yet meaningful, way of living.
Good Work
Reclaiming Your Inner Ambition
Paul Millerd
In 'Good Work,' Paul Millerd shares his personal journey through candid storytelling, exploring what constitutes 'good work' beyond traditional job definitions. The book delves into questions about embracing uncertainty, finding motivation beyond 'losing your edge,' prioritizing family without sacrificing opportunity, and defining the most ambitious life path. It challenges readers to rethink their relationship with work and seek a life where work is a portal to feeling fully alive, rather than just a necessity.
